Property developer Mohamed Hadid's victory Friday in his neighbors' lawsuit over his notorious Los Angeles mega-mansion could be short-lived, DailyMail.com can reveal. The giant hilltop house towering over Bel Air goes on the auction block later this month with an asking price of $8million. Mohamed Hadid, 72, has been building his cliffside Strada Vecchia project for 10 years. The much-maligned mansion is being touted as 'The Famous Hadid Estate' by high-end Beverly Hills realtor Hilton and Hyland.
